Seam weld universal connections and Specialist Durability

Seam weld universal connections require additional options before you can use them in Specialist Durability solutions. Thus, unlike spot weld universal connections, you cannot use manually created seam weld universal connections in Specialist Durability. Instead, you must generate the seam welds using one of the following methods.

  • Use the Import Durability Welds command to import shell-shell, shell-solid, and solid-solid seam weld connections using xMCF (extended master connection format).This method imports the connection information such as type of weld technology, type of weld, flanges, and so on, and it also imports the durability simulation objects. For valid seam welds, this method creates the durability seam weld sets for you. Seam welds that share the same simulation recovery object are placed in the same set.Note: Both the Stress Based Recovery and Notch Stress Configuration simulation objects are imported, but only the Stress Based Recovery is exported.

  • Use the Auto-detect Seam Welds command to detect existing shell-shell and shell-solid seam weld connection elements in your model.This method finds the existing seam weld connection elements and creates the universal seam weld connections so that you can include the seam welds in Durability Seam Weld Sets.

After you use either of these methods, you can create or edit the Durability Seam Weld Sets and then include the seam weld sets in a Specialist Durability solution.

Seam Weld Connection dialog box

Because durability seam weld connections point to universal seam weld connections, the seam weld connections that you import or auto-detect use the same Seam Weld Connection dialog box as seam welds that are created manually.

The following table outlines the options that are available for manually creating seam weld universal connections and for importing or using the Auto-detect Seam Welds command to create them.

  • When you manually create a seam weld universal connection and want to mesh it, use the options under the Options for creating universal connection seam welds column.

  • When you import an xMCF file or use the Auto-detect Seam Welds command to create a seam weld universal connection, more options are available that you must define in order for the seam weld to be used by Specialist Durability. These options are under the Options for imported seam weld connections or auto-detected seam welds column.

Importing and exporting Specialist Durability seam welds

Application Pre/Post
Prerequisite A Simulation file as the work part and displayed part
Command Finder Import Durability Welds Export Durability Welds

Auto-detecting seam weld connections

Application Pre/Post
Prerequisite A FEM or assembly FEM file as the work part and displayed part
Command Finder Auto-detect Seam Welds
